Output 75f91677ea9ee3ea08f07ef55cd225f9327e056aba9d1d90dad7ae728ff5d6b6:1

value
839605000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f20d494643fbaf0bb2960b5ff0eb1a7d8c9ba0a0 OP_EQUALVERIFY OP_CHECKSIG
address
DTCwypnfQKzFJ1MgXXWPAdXKdPaEANsit5
transaction
75f91677ea9ee3ea08f07ef55cd225f9327e056aba9d1d90dad7ae728ff5d6b6